Step 2: Water Extraction and Drying

Next, our team will use specialized equipment to extract the standing water from your property. We’ll then set up our drying protocols, using high-velocity air movers and dehumidifiers to restore your home to its pre-damage condition. Our team will work tirelessly to dry the affected area, using precision temperature control to prevent further damage. Frozen Pipe Water Removal Cost in Frisco, TX

The cost of Frozen Pipe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Frisco, TX. Our team provides free estimates, so you can rest assured you’ll get a fair and accurate quote for your service.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Contamination control and s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of contamination
Water extraction and drying $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Moisture control and monitoring $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ed

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ment. Our team provides free estimates, so you can rest assured you’ll get a fair and accurate quote for your service.

Q: Can I prevent Frozen Pipe Water Removal by insulating my pipes?

A: Yes, insulating your pipes can help prevent Frozen Pipe Water Removal by keeping the water inside the pipes from freezing. Our team recommends insulating exposed pipes in unheated areas, such as the garage or basement.
